Apple was going above and beyond typical customer service by replacing iPads for free; many people have benefited from that. Now Apple seems to be pulling back and charging a fraction of retail price to replace them; that's still above and beyond for customer service. What other electronics company will sell you a new replacement at a fraction of retail price for damage caused by the owner?

If you buy a car and total it, do you think the dealership will sell you a replacement for a fraction of what you paid for the first one?

The iPad screen is made of glass. If you drop it and it survives, you're lucky. If not, how is that Apple's fault? News flash: Glass is fragile.

I know it sucks to drop and smash a relatively new gadget. I dropped my iPhone 4. Apple replaced it. It was totally unnecessary for them to do that, and if they had charged me a fraction of retail price for a new one, I still would've considered it good service.

I don't work for Apple. I just have reasonable expectations of customer service.
